PLASTIC INJECTION MOLD OPERATOR
On-siteRochester Hills, Michigan, United States
Job Summary
Set up and operate injection mold machines to shape plastic materials, including purging material, cleaning molds, and performing minor maintenance tasks. Start presses, trim, clean, package, and label parts correctly, while inspecting all produced items for quality and documenting scrap. Handle materials as needed, build packaging for finished goods, and deliver products to shipping. Troubleshoot press malfunctions with appropriate personnel and follow all safety policies and PPE requirements. Stock pallets and materials in preparation for finished goods. First shift (7AM-3:30PM) with overtime expected; high school diploma required with two years of relevant experience preferred.
